Draft autograph letter signed to Simon Newcomb
Part of Papers of John Couch Adams
Proper comparison of Hansen's and Delaunay's equations of Longitude, Latitude and Parallax [of the moon] much needed. Description of such comparisons as already exist. JCA's own parallax tables. Tables of Moon's Ephemeris might be obtained from Hind: JCA will enquire. Hill's computation of the perturbations of Jupiter and Saturn very worthy.
